Building Your Online Store: Exploring Top Multi-Vendor Marketplaces for E-commerce Platforms

 Introduction

In the thriving realm of e-commerce, entrepreneurs are increasingly drawn to the concept of multi-vendor marketplaces to establish their online stores. These marketplaces allow multiple independent sellers to offer their products within a unified platform, creating a diverse shopping experience for consumers and a lucrative opportunity for sellers. WooCommerce with Dokan:

For WordPress enthusiasts, WooCommerce is a popular choice for building online stores. To transform your WooCommerce-based website into a multi-vendor marketplace, the Dokan plugin steps in. Dokan seamlessly integrates with WooCommerce, allowing vendors to create their own mini-stores within your larger platform. This user-friendly plugin empowers vendors to manage their products, orders, and inventory independently, while you retain control over the overall marketplace.

Magento Marketplace:

Magento, known for its flexibility and customization capabilities, offers the Magento Marketplace extension for those aiming to establish multi-vendor e-commerce platforms. This extension adds a suite of features necessary for vendors to set up shop within your Magento-based store. With tools for vendor management, product listings, and order processing, Magento Marketplace caters to businesses seeking a robust solution for larger-scale marketplaces.

OpenCart Multi-Vendor Marketplace:

OpenCart, renowned for its simplicity and user-friendly interface, has its own multi-vendor solution called OpenCart Multi-Vendor Marketplace. This extension allows you to transform your OpenCart store into a thriving multi-vendor platform. Vendors gain access to dedicated dashboards, inventory management, and order fulfillment tools, while you maintain control over commissions, product approvals, and other essential aspects.
